    SILVERHILL, Ala. ( WKRG ) — Hound Dog Music Fest 2024 is scheduled for Oct. 5!

    What is the Hound Dog Music Fest?

    “Hound Dog Music Fest is the best dog gone event of the year with all proceeds going to the Baldwin Humane Society, a non-profit, no-kill animal welfare agency,” the event’s website said. “HDMF is a family-friendly, outdoor event that attracts some of the best local music in the area, set at an absolutely stunning venue in Silverhill, AL.”

    The event is set for Saturday, Oct. 5, from 4 to 8 p.m. at The Venue at Hidden Lake, located at 19437 County Road 9 Silverhill, Al. 36576.

    This year, the local music performance lineup includes The Leavin’ Brothers, Thick and Thin, The Ayers Brothers and Jenne McClelland.

    Beer, wine and other libations will be available for purchase at the cash bar, but note that coolers are not allowed. Free water will be available while it lasts.

    Food trucks will be on site.

    A 1974 Harris Flote-Bote, which has been fully renovated and comes with a trailer, will be raffled off ahead of the event. The winner will be announced at the event, and raffle tickets can be purchased online with tickets to the event or separately. The winner does not have to be present at the event to win.

    Ticketing and sponsorship information:

    Festival tickets can be purchased online , at Stowe’s Jewelers and the Baldwin Humane Society.

    Ticket prices are as follows:

    • General Admission: $45 plus $4.87 fee
    • General Admission/Raffle Ticket Combo: $85 plus $7.55 fee
    • Raffle Ticket: $50

    Four sponsorship opportunities are also available for the event:

    • $500 Bronze Paws: Name on banner and Facebook, and four tickets
    • $1,000 Silver Paws: Name on banner and Facebook, four tickets, one VIP parking pass, and four food vouchers
    • $2,000 Gold Paws: Name on banner, Facebook and T-shirts; one private table; eight tickets; one VIP parking pass; and eight food vouchers
    • $5,000 Platinum Paws: Name on banner, Facebook and T-shirts; two private tables; 16 tickets; two VIP parking passes; four T-shirts; 16 food vouchers; and framed hound dog poster
    • For other sponsorship levels, call the Baldwin County Humane Society directly at 251-928-4585
